Revathi Kamath, mother of Zerodha co-founders Nithin and Nikhil Kamath, announced that she is currently writing an autobiography that will chronicle her life’s journey, including the personal and emotional challenges she faced while raising her sons.
In a candid Facebook post, Kamath shared the news alongside a video of her singing a Kannada film song on stage at a recent function. In the accompanying message, she reflected on her early years, speaking openly about the sacrifices she made and the deep emotional investment she put into her family.
“Within 10 months of marriage, my son Nithin was born and my life got completely dedicated to him and the family,” she wrote. “Later, after a gap of 7 years, Nikhil was born. It was such a struggle to bring them up because they were not normal kids. Every day was a challenge.”
She further added, “My sons must know what I used to feed them, how I brought them up and all. Please wait and watch to know everything.”
Kamath’s heartfelt post offered a rare and intimate glimpse into the lesser-known personal life of the Kamath family, whose name is today associated with one of India’s most successful fintech ventures. Her remarks hinted that the upcoming autobiography will go beyond being a mere narrative of events, instead serving as an emotional record of her devotion and the lived experiences behind her family’s journey.
The Facebook post struck a deep chord with many in her online community. Friends, former colleagues and well-wishers responded with admiration, praising her resilience, positive energy and enduring love for her family.
